8-year-old girl among three people of same family found dead in Ballymena house

Three members of a Polish family, including an 8-year-old girl born in Northern Ireland, were found dead in a house in Ballymena, Northern Ireland. Police are treating the incident as a potential double murder followed by a sudden death, though they have not yet released the results of postmortem examinations. Superintendent William Calderwood stated that investigators are focusing on the possibility of foul play but are not seeking additional suspects. The family included a 41-year-old man and a 39-year-old woman. Authorities are urging the public to avoid speculation and are requesting witnesses to come forward with any information. The Honorary Consul for Poland in Northern Ireland expressed deep sorrow over the tragedy, calling it a 'shocking' event. The scene remains cordoned off, with personal items such as toys and children's sandals left outside the property.

Girl, 8, among three found dead at Ballymena house

Three individuals, including an eight-year-old girl, were found dead at a house in Ballymena, County Antrim, Northern Ireland. The victims included a 41-year-old man and a 39-year-old woman, both originally from Poland, and the girl, born in Northern Ireland. Police have stated they have a 'strong hypothesis' that the deaths resulted from a 'double murder followed by a sudden death.' Officers described the scene as 'shocking,' and the police are working with the Polish Consulate to provide consular assistance to the families. Authorities have urged the public to avoid speculation and have confirmed there is no ongoing risk to the public. A murder investigation is underway, with post-mortem examinations planned.
